Integration tests in the Pannock payments service intermittently fail on the settlement-retry suite when the mock ledger lags past 2s. Before approving retries-related changes, rerun the suite three times with the sandbox clock frozen. If failures persist, compare against the last known-green run, which is identified by the trace token below.

session token of yahap-fafop = htk9_f6aa94135

**Partitioning Overview for Plugin Authors**

The Tessewell datastore partitions event tables by calendar month. Plugins must query through the partition router; direct table access is rejected. Historical partitions older than eighteen months move to the Arbane archive tier. If your plugin needs archived data, request a restore session, which unlocks with the recovery passphrase below.

strongbox words: druvan-lamys-eliius-jorax-istox-soreth-ulays-gilix-ralix-oliiel-norwyn-casvan-praius

Quarterly Planning Note — Closure of the Dellbrook Office

Quick update for the board: we're winding down the Dellbrook satellite office by end of quarter. Only six staff are affected; all have been offered remote roles or relocation to Fenholt. Savings land around the figure flagged in March. The confidential planning note follows below.

board note of bajop-yajef: Only 34 of the 148 pilot accounts renewed Casox, so a churn review is set for November 23. Praionek Systems is in early talks to buy Oliathix Logistics for about $8.7 million.

Leadership Review Briefing — Retail Pilot with Marwick Stores

Branch managers: the eight-week pilot of our Fenwick self-checkout units across six Marwick Stores locations concluded last Friday. Transaction times dropped 22%; shrinkage was flat. Staff feedback was positive after week two training adjustments. Marwick's operations team has requested expansion terms. Two hardware faults were resolved under warranty. Decision on a wider rollout is expected at the next leadership review. The commercial rationale is summarised below.

board note of tagug-hahag: Praionax Logistics is in early talks to buy Julaxek Group for about $36.3 million. The Julmir launch date is March 1, and nothing goes to the press before then.